Miriam B. Davidon, 88, of Mt. Gretna died Friday May 23, 2008, in Cornwall Manor. She was the wife of the late Dr. Robert S. Davidon, who died in November of 2005. Born in Philadelphia to Mendel and Gertrude Boonin, she graduated with honors from Upper Darby High School in 1937. She went on to earn bachelor's and master's degrees at Temple University. She was a dedicated elementary school teacher for 25 years. She taught at the Worrall School in Broomall, Pa., and Cleona Elementary, where she retired in 1982. Miriam was an avid reader, history enthusiast, world traveler and Francophile. She was active in the League of Women Voters and the Mental Health Association of Lebanon County. Surviving are sons Richard B. Davidon of Los Angeles, Calif., and Stephen J. Davidon of Philadelphia, Pa. She was predeceased by her brother, Nathaniel Boonin.
